Key Features to Look For in a Martin Necas Jersey Card

When diving into the world of Martin Necas jersey cards, knowing what to look for can significantly impact your collecting experience and the value of your acquisitions. Not all jersey cards are created equal, and understanding the key features will help you make informed decisions and potentially snag a valuable piece for your collection. So, let's break down the critical aspects to consider when evaluating a Martin Necas jersey card.

First and foremost, examine the authenticity of the jersey patch. Is it a genuine piece of game-worn or player-worn material? Reputable card manufacturers will clearly state the origin of the jersey patch on the card itself, often with phrases like "game-used" or "player-worn." Be wary of cards that lack this information, as they may contain replica or non-authentic materials. The more information available about the jersey patch, the better. Look for details about the specific game or event in which the jersey was worn, as this can add significant value and historical context to the card. Also, consider the patch itself. A multi-colored patch or one featuring a team logo is generally more desirable than a single-color patch.

Next, assess the condition of the card. Like any collectible, the condition of a trading card plays a crucial role in its value. Look for any signs of wear and tear, such as creases, scratches, frayed edges, or discoloration. Even minor imperfections can detract from the card's overall value. Ideally, you want a card that is in mint or near-mint condition, with sharp corners, a clean surface, and vibrant colors. Investing in a card grading service can provide an objective assessment of the card's condition and add an extra layer of authentication. Professional grading companies like PSA and Beckett assign a numerical grade to the card based on its condition, which can significantly impact its market value.

Finally, consider the rarity and print run of the card. Jersey cards are typically produced in limited quantities, and the smaller the print run, the more valuable the card is likely to be. Card manufacturers often indicate the print run on the card itself, usually with a notation like "#/99" or "#/25," indicating that the card is one of a limited number produced. Keep an eye out for parallel versions of the card, which feature different colors, finishes, or design elements. These parallels are often even rarer than the base jersey card and can command a premium price. Researching the specific set and understanding the rarity of different variations is essential for making informed purchasing decisions.

Caring for Your Martin Necas Jersey Card Collection

So, you've managed to snag some awesome Martin Necas jersey cards – congratulations! But the journey doesn't end there. Properly caring for your cards is crucial to preserving their condition and maintaining their value over time. Think of it as protecting an investment, ensuring that your prized possessions remain in pristine condition for years to come. Neglecting your cards can lead to damage, discoloration, and a significant decrease in their worth. But don't worry, with a few simple steps, you can keep your Martin Necas jersey card collection looking its best.

The most important step is proper storage. Avoid storing your cards in direct sunlight, as prolonged exposure can cause fading and discoloration. Similarly, avoid storing them in areas with high humidity, as moisture can damage the cards and lead to mold growth. The ideal storage environment is cool, dry, and dark. Individual card sleeves are a great starting point for protecting your cards from scratches and surface damage. These sleeves are typically made of acid-free plastic and provide a protective barrier against dust, fingerprints, and other contaminants. For added protection, consider storing your sleeved cards in top loaders, which are rigid plastic holders that prevent bending and creasing. If you have a large collection, you may want to invest in a card storage box designed specifically for trading cards. These boxes are typically made of sturdy cardboard and provide organized storage for your cards.

Another crucial aspect of card care is handling. Always handle your cards with clean, dry hands. Avoid touching the surface of the card as much as possible, as the oils from your skin can damage the card over time. When removing a card from a sleeve or top loader, be gentle and avoid bending or creasing the card. It's also a good idea to avoid eating or drinking while handling your cards, as spills can cause irreparable damage. Consider using cotton gloves when handling particularly valuable or delicate cards.

Finally, regularly inspect your cards for any signs of damage or deterioration. Look for any creases, scratches, or discoloration. If you notice any problems, take steps to address them immediately. For example, if a card is slightly bent, you may be able to flatten it by placing it under a heavy book for a few days. If a card is dirty, you can try gently cleaning it with a soft, lint-free cloth. However, be very careful when cleaning your cards, as har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ners can cause damage. In some cases, it may be best to consult with a professional card conservator for advice on how to properly clean and restore your cards.

Where to Find Martin Necas Jersey Cards

Okay, so you're all geared up and ready to add some Martin Necas jersey cards to your collection. But where do you even start looking? The trading card market can seem like a vast and sometimes overwhelming landscape, but don't worry, I'm here to guide you through the best places to find these prized collectibles. Whether you prefer the thrill of the hunt or the convenience of online shopping, there are plenty of options available to suit your collecting style.

One of the most traditional and rewarding places to find trading cards is at local card shops. These shops are often run by passionate collectors who have a wealth of knowledge about the hobby. They can provide valuable insights, help you identify rare cards, and offer competitive prices. Building a relationship with your local card shop owner can be a great way to stay informed about new releases and upcoming events. Plus, you'll have the opportunity to browse through boxes of cards, examine them in person, and connect with other collectors.

Online marketplaces have revolutionized the way people buy and sell trading cards. Websites like eBay, COMC (Check Out My Cards), and Sportlots offer a vast selection of Martin Necas jersey cards from sellers all over the world. These platforms provide a convenient way to search for specific cards, compare prices, and bid on auctions. However, it's important to exercise caution when buying cards online. Always check the seller's feedback rating and read the product description carefully. Make sure the seller provides clear photos of the card and guarantees its authenticity. Consider using a payment method that offers buyer protection, such as PayPal, in case of any issues.

Card shows and conventions are another great place to find Martin Necas jersey cards. These events bring together collectors, dealers, and manufacturers from all over the country. You'll have the opportunity to browse through thousands of cards, meet other collectors, and attend educational seminars. Card shows are a great way to discover new cards, find rare gems, and network with other enthusiasts. Be sure to check the schedule for upcoming card shows in your area.
